About

Stannington ward occupies a northwestern section of Sheffield, characterised by its residential neighbourhoods and proximity to the city's rural fringe. The area is largely residential, with housing ranging from post-war developments to older stone-built properties. It sits on the edge of the Peak District National Park, with local roads leading directly into the surrounding moorland and valleys. The community is served by local shops and amenities along Stannington Road.

The area's topography is notable, as it is built across several hillsides offering views over the Loxley Valley. A distinctive local landmark is the old Stannington church tower, which stands separately from its newer adjacent building. The ward includes the residential areas of Stannington itself and lower Storrs, with green spaces like Myers Grove playing fields providing recreational areas for residents.

Area overview

On average Stannington has low deprivation and very low crime levels, with around 50 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 56% below the Yorkshire and The Humber average of 113 per 1,000. Approximately 12.1%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income per household in Stannington is £51,339 per year. There are 7 schools in Stannington: 5 primary (1 Outstanding and 3 Good) and 2 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good). Stannington is home to around 18,606 people, with a population density of about 257.4 per km².
